The Lifan Complete 125cc 4-Stroke Engine Motor Kit offers a solid upgrade for those looking to motorize their pit or mini dirt bikes. With a 119.7cc single-cylinder 4-stroke engine, it provides a dependable power output of around 6.5kW and good torque, which translates into strong low-end pulling power suitable for off-road riding and recreational use. The 4-speed manual wet clutch transmission gives riders better control and smooth gear shifting, adding to a more engaging riding experience.

This kit is air-cooled and uses a kick start system, which means it's simpler and more durable with fewer electronics to worry about—ideal for riders who prefer reliability in rough conditions. Installation is made easier by the fact that the kit comes almost complete, including the carburetor, wiring, throttle, clutch components, exhaust, and chain, so you won’t need many extra parts. However, you do need to check the mounting bolt spacing (about 6 inches) carefully to ensure it fits your bike frame.

Compatibility is quite broad, covering many popular mini bike models like CRF, XR, CT, and TaoTao series, which makes it a versatile choice if you have one of these or similar pit bikes. Maintenance should be straightforward thanks to the air-cooled design, but as with any engine, regular upkeep of the clutch and carburetor will be necessary for smooth long-term use. This kit requires some mechanical skill to install and tune correctly, so it's best suited for users comfortable with bike maintenance or those who can get help from a mechanic. This engine kit delivers reliable performance and broad compatibility for mini dirt bike enthusiasts looking to add a manual transmission motor, balanced with a moderate installation challenge and a need for regular maintenance.

The H-YEEU 110cc 2-Stroke Bicycle Gasoline Engine Kit is designed to convert regular 26" or 28" bicycles into gasoline-powered motorized bikes. Its 110cc single-cylinder, air-cooled engine delivers a decent power output (around 5.5-6.5 horsepower), which can provide a noticeable speed boost over pedaling alone. One of its strong points is fuel efficiency; it claims up to 150 miles per gallon, making it quite economical to run. The kit comes with all necessary parts for installation, but it does require assembly, so some basic mechanical skills or willingness to follow instructions is important.

Compatibility is broad, especially for mountain, road, and cruiser bikes, but you’ll want to ensure your bike frame can fit and handle the added weight of about 26 pounds. The chain-driven system and rim brakes are standard, but if your bike has different specs, some adjustments might be needed. The 2-stroke engine means regular maintenance and occasional tuning is necessary to keep it running smoothly and to manage emissions and noise.

This kit presents a good option for those looking to upgrade their bike without purchasing a full motorbike. If you’re interested in a budget-friendly way to motorize your bike and don’t mind a bit of hands-on work, this kit can be a practical choice.

The TSDZ2B 48V 500W Mid Drive Motor Kit is a solid choice if you're looking to convert a regular bike into an electric one, especially if your bike has a 68-73mm bottom bracket with disc brakes and a chain drive. Its mid-drive design means the motor sits in the center of the bike, which helps balance the weight better than some other types, making the ride feel more natural. Weighing about 3.6 kg (around 8 pounds), it adds some heft but keeps the bike's original structure largely intact.

One of the standout features is the smart torque sensor. This sensor detects how hard you pedal and adjusts the motor's power accordingly, giving a smooth boost that feels like an extension of your own effort. Plus, if you get tired, you can switch to the throttle function to get extra help without pedaling. The updated version (TSDZ2B) includes improved waterproofing and an internal clutch system that makes pedaling easier when the motor isn’t active, which helps protect the motor and extends its lifespan.

With a 500-watt motor running at 48 volts, you can expect speeds up to about 35 kilometers per hour (around 22 mph), which is plenty for city and light off-road riding. The kit comes with everything you need, including the motor, display, speed sensor, brakes, and tools, simplifying installation, although some mechanical know-how or professional help might be beneficial. It is designed specifically for bikes with disc brakes and chain drives, limiting compatibility if your bike uses other brake types or belt drives. Installation can be a bit complex for beginners. While it is quite durable and improved for waterproofing, regular maintenance will be necessary to keep it running smoothly. This kit suits riders who want a reliable electric boost on standard mountain or city bikes and are comfortable with a somewhat technical installation process. It balances power, natural riding feel, and durability well, though it might not fit every bike or rider’s needs.

Buying Guide for the Best Bicycle Engine Kits

Choosing the right bicycle engine kit can transform your regular bike into a motorized one, providing you with extra speed and convenience. To make the best choice, it's important to understand the key specifications and how they align with your needs. Here are the main factors to consider when selecting a bicycle engine kit.
Engine TypeThe engine type is crucial as it determines the power source and performance of your bicycle. There are mainly two types: two-stroke and four-stroke engines. Two-stroke engines are lighter and simpler, providing more power for their size, but they are noisier and less fuel-efficient. Four-stroke engines are quieter, more fuel-efficient, and have a longer lifespan, but they are heavier and more complex. If you need a lightweight and powerful engine for short commutes, a two-stroke might be ideal. For longer rides and better fuel efficiency, a four-stroke engine is preferable.
Engine Size (cc)Engine size, measured in cubic centimeters (cc), indicates the engine's capacity and power. Smaller engines (50cc) are lighter and easier to handle, suitable for casual riding and short distances. Medium-sized engines (80cc) offer a balance of power and weight, ideal for moderate distances and varied terrains. Larger engines (100cc and above) provide more power and speed, suitable for long distances and hilly terrains. Choose an engine size based on your typical riding conditions and the level of power you need.
Fuel TypeThe type of fuel your engine uses affects its performance and maintenance. Most bicycle engine kits run on gasoline, but some may use a mix of gasoline and oil, especially two-stroke engines. Gasoline engines are straightforward and widely available, making them convenient. However, if you prefer a cleaner and more environmentally friendly option, consider kits that support alternative fuels like ethanol blends. Your choice should depend on fuel availability and your preference for maintenance and environmental impact.
Installation ComplexityThe complexity of installing the engine kit can vary significantly. Some kits are designed for easy installation with minimal tools and mechanical knowledge, making them suitable for beginners. Others may require more advanced skills and tools, which could be a fun project for those who enjoy tinkering with bikes. Consider your mechanical skills and the time you are willing to invest in the installation process when choosing a kit.
CompatibilityCompatibility refers to how well the engine kit fits with your existing bicycle. Not all kits are universal, so it's important to check if the kit is compatible with your bike's frame, wheel size, and other components. Measure your bike and compare it with the kit specifications to ensure a proper fit. This will save you time and frustration during installation and ensure a smoother ride.
Speed and PerformanceThe speed and performance of the engine kit are determined by its power and design. Some kits are designed for higher speeds, making them suitable for those who want a faster ride. Others focus on providing steady and reliable performance for daily commuting. Consider your riding style and needs – if you need a kit for leisurely rides, a moderate-speed kit will suffice. For thrill-seekers or those with longer commutes, a high-performance kit might be more appropriate.
Durability and MaintenanceDurability and maintenance are important factors to ensure the longevity of your engine kit. Look for kits made from high-quality materials that can withstand regular use and various weather conditions. Additionally, consider the maintenance requirements – some engines need regular oil changes and tune-ups, while others are more low-maintenance. Choose a kit that matches your willingness and ability to perform regular maintenance to keep it running smoothly.
